On the nose, sweetness and a bit of tropical fruit. A touch of saline/brininess, but that fruity note is just really sticking out to me right now. Floral, and then the cooked agave is coming through. From the nose, I’m anticipating a very sweet, aromatic tequila. Definitely some ethanol but it doesn’t burn, it just has that particular ethanol smell. I feel like there’s pineapple in there, I think that’s the main fruit note I’m getting. On the palate, very silky mouthfeel, and I’m instantly hit by those floral and fruity notes. It’s very rich and silky, I want to even say smooth. A little bit nutty almost. Oily, it definitely coats the mouth nicely. Finish is nonexistent for me. Interesting, it’s not bad at all but I don’t find it particularly exciting. Definitely very drinkable.
